Dr. Teresa Hall is a board-certified orthopaedic surgeon with advanced fellowship training in sports medicine. She provides both surgical and nonsurgical treatment for a wide range of musculoskeletal conditions, helping patients of all ages and activity levels return to the activities they love safely and confidently. Her clinical expertise includes arthroscopic and open procedures of the shoulder and knee, knee and shoulder joint replacement, fracture care, and general orthopaedics. She is committed to guiding patients through every phase of recovery—from diagnosis and treatment to rehabilitation and long-term performance.
Dr. Hall earned her Bachelor of Science degree in biology from Aquinas College in Grand Rapids, Michigan, and her Doctor of Osteopathic Medicine degree from Michigan State University College of Osteopathic Medicine in East Lansing. She completed her orthopaedic surgery residency at Metro Health – University of Michigan Health-West in Wyoming, Michigan, followed by a sports medicine fellowship at the University at Buffalo in New York. Dr. Hall also holds a Certificate of Added Qualification (CAQ) in Sports Medicine, signifying the highest certification you can achieve.
A former collegiate soccer player, Dr. Hall brings a personal appreciation for the importance of movement and understands the physical and mental drive it takes to return from injury. She creates individualized treatment plans based on each patient’s goals, combining evidence-based techniques with a hands-on, compassionate approach. It is important to Dr. Hall that she takes the time to understand her patients’ goals so they can work together to create a treatment path that fits their lifestyle. Dr. Hall has worked with athletes at all levels—from high school and NCAA Division I to professional football, hockey, and lacrosse—and she enjoys caring for patients of any gender, age, or level of competition.
Originally from mid and northern Michigan, Dr. Hall is happy to be back in her home state with her husband, two children, and two huskies. Outside of work, she enjoys cycling, triathlons, skiing, hiking, playing golf with her family, and spending time on the water during Michigan summers.
